summ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orfluxgen <fluxgen>2002-01-05 15:44:15 (GMT)
committerfluxgen <fluxgen>2002-01-05 15:44:15 (GMT)
commit15dcf0d113acabf1a513726c70c29cf418d6e2c2 (patch)
treefe1640d520db4088c56e6581798968d81dbc4cb0
parent7083cd088ac8938ea892477189f9e7627a5c7d4d (diff)
downloadfluxbox_lack-15dcf0d113acabf1a513726c70c29cf418d6e2c2.zip
fluxbox_lack-15dcf0d113acabf1a513726c70c29cf418d6e2c2.tar.bz2
Fixed toggle bug
-rw-r--r--src/Windowmenu.cc17
1 files changed, 9 insertions, 8 deletions
diff --git a/src/Windowmenu.cc b/src/Windowmenu.cc
index 652bd68..613d6a4 100644
--- a/src/Windowmenu.cc
+++ b/src/Windowmenu.cc
@@ -147,11 +147,12 @@ Windowmenu::Windowmenu(FluxboxWindow *win) : Basemenu(win->getScreen()) {
147 147
148 update(); 148 update();
149 149
150 setItemEnabled(1, window->hasTitlebar()); 150 setItemEnabled(2, window->hasTitlebar());
151 setItemEnabled(2, window->isIconifiable()); 151 setItemEnabled(3, window->isIconifiable());
152 setItemEnabled(3, window->isMaximizable()); 152 setItemEnabled(4, window->isMaximizable());
153 setItemEnabled(8, window->isClosable()); 153 setItemEnabled(9, window->isClosable());
154 setItemEnabled(9, window->hasTab()); 154 setItemEnabled(10, window->hasTab());
155
155} 156}
156 157
157 158
@@ -162,9 +163,9 @@ Windowmenu::~Windowmenu(void) {
162 163
163 164
164void Windowmenu::show(void) { 165void Windowmenu::show(void) {
165 if (isItemEnabled(1)) setItemSelected(1, window->isShaded()); 166 if (isItemEnabled(2)) setItemSelected(2, window->isShaded());
166 if (isItemEnabled(3)) setItemSelected(3, window->isMaximized()); 167 if (isItemEnabled(4)) setItemSelected(4, window->isMaximized());
167 if (isItemEnabled(6)) setItemSelected(6, window->isStuck()); 168 if (isItemEnabled(7)) setItemSelected(7, window->isStuck());
168 169
169 Basemenu::show(); 170 Basemenu::show();
170} 171}